Man injured after alleged attack outside his own home

A man was taken to hospital following an alleged assault outside his own home in Neath Port Talbot.

Christian Scott-Davies, 33, claims he was was hurt after being approached at Graig Y Darren in Godrergraig at around 11pm on Monday, June 22.

He was treated for facial injuries and says he is now "too scared" to leave his house.

He says he had returned from visiting a friend, parked his car and was making his way to his house when he was approached and the alleged attack happened.

He made his way to his neighbour's house and called the police.

Mr Scott-Davies said of his injuries: "I'm covered in cuts and bruises. Main injury is my mouth. I have a split tooth, a cracked tooth and my tooth went into my gum. I now have cement and wire in place to keep it intact."

"I can barely walk or talk and I haven't slept. I've had bad dreams and I'm scared to leave my house," he said.

A spokesperson for South Wales Police said: "We were called to reports of an assault Graig Y Darren at about 11pm on June 22.

"A 33-year-old was taken to Morriston Hospital with injuries.

"A 35-year-old man was arrested on suspicion of wounding/grievous bodily harm without intent and is on police bail."
